Abstract

The application discloses an induction electric ceiling fan lamp, which comprises a hanging cup, an induction emitting assembly, a motor main body, a fan blade assembly and a lamp disc, the hanging cup is fixed to a ceiling, the hanging cup is connected with a hanging rod, the induction emitting assembly is connected to the hanging rod, the motor main body is located below the induction emitting assembly, the top surface is connected with an induction receiving assembly for receiving the control signal emitted by the induction emitting assembly, the motor main body is connected with a rotating disc, the motor main body can drive the rotating disc to rotate when rotating, the side wall of the motor main body is annularly provided with a first lamp strip, the motor main body is provided with a magnetic isolation sleeve, the magnetic isolation sleeve is located between the shaft core of the motor main body and the induction receiving assembly. The fan blade assembly comprises a blade and a blade frame, the blade is provided with a mounting seat, the mounting seat is provided with a slot, the slot is a strip-shaped slot, a second lamp strip is embedded in the slot, the lamp disc is connected to the hanging rod and located at the bottom end of the hanging rod, and the lamp disc is provided with a third lamp strip. The first lamp strip, the second lamp strip and the third lamp strip are electrically connected with the induction receiving assembly.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of ceiling fans, and particularly relates to an induction electric ceiling fan lamp. BACKGROUND

[0002] Traditional ceiling fans do not have the function of lighting, and the volume of the traditional ceiling fans is large, so after the ceiling fan is installed, a separate lighting lamp needs to be installed, which occupies a large indoor space. In the related art, a ceiling fan lamp can meet the use demand of a user for cooling and lighting, and will not occupy too much space. With the continuous improvement of living standards, the user's demand for the lighting effect of the fan lamp is also continuously improved. The existing ceiling fan lamp sets a lamp panel at the bottom of a ceiling fan disc to play a lighting effect, and cannot meet the use demand of the user for the lighting effect and the aesthetic degree. [0033] To this end, with reference to Figure 1 、 Figure 2 、 Figure 3 、 Figure 4 、 Figure 5 and Figure 8 , the present application provides an inductive electric ceiling fan lamp, comprising a hanging cup 100, an induction emitting assembly 200, a motor body 400, a fan blade assembly 500 and a lamp panel 600, the hanging cup 100 is fixed to the ceiling, the hanging cup 100 is connected with a hanging rod 110, the hanging rod 110 is provided with a hanging bracket 120 near the position of the hanging cup 100, and the hanging bracket 120 is connected with a signal receiver 121. It can be understood that the hanging cup 100 is fixed on the ceiling, the hanging rod 110 is connected at the lower end of the hanging cup 100 and vertically downward, which is used as a framework for installing other components. The hanging bracket 120 is provided with a signal receiver 121 for receiving the control signal sent by the user. It should be noted that the control signal includes but is not limited to adjusting the wind speed, controlling the brightness of the lamp and controlling the switch of different lamp strips, and can be but not limited to from the remote controller, mobile terminal and other control devices.

[0034] Further, the induction emitting assembly 200 is connected to the hanging rod 110 and electrically connected to the signal receiver 121, for obtaining the signal of the signal receiver 121 and further emitting the control signal. The motor body 400 is connected to the hanging rod 110 and located below the induction emitting assembly 200, the top surface of the motor body 400 is connected with an induction receiving assembly 300 for receiving the control signal emitted by the induction emitting assembly 200.

[0035] The induction receiving assembly 300 comprises a first coil 330, a first PCB circuit board 320 and a cover 310. The cover 310 covers the top surface of the motor body 400. The first PCB circuit board 320 is connected to the motor body 400, and the circuit layer of the first PCB circuit board 320 faces the motor body 400. The first coil 330 is located on one side of the insulating layer of the PCB circuit board. The top surface of the coil is provided with a magnetic shielding paper 700, which prevents the magnetic field generated after the first coil 330 is powered from being disturbed and affecting the electric signal. The motor body 400 is connected with a rotating disc 420. When the motor body 400 rotates, the rotating disc 420 can be driven to rotate. The sidewall of the motor body 400 is provided with a first lamp strip 410. The motor body 400 is provided with a magnetic shielding sleeve, which is mainly used to prevent the magnetic force between the coil in the motor body 400 and the first coil 330 from affecting each other. The magnetic shielding sleeve 431 is located between the shaft core 430 of the motor body 400 and the induction receiving assembly 300. The peripheral wall of the motor body 400 is provided with the first lamp strip 410, which can rotate with the rotation of the motor body 400 itself, thereby optimizing the lighting effect.

[0036] Further, the fan blade assembly 500 is provided with a plurality of fan blade assemblies 500 connected to the rotating disc 420. The plurality of fan blade assemblies 500 are uniformly arranged around the circumference of the rotating disc 420. The fan blade assembly 500 comprises a blade 530 and a blade holder 510. The blade 530 is provided with a mounting seat 540. The mounting seat 540 is provided with a slot 541. The slot 541 is a strip-shaped slot. A second lamp strip 501 is embedded in the slot 541. The blade holder 510 is connected to one end of the blade 530 and is used to connect to the rotating disc 420. The lamp disc 600 is connected to the hanging rod 110 and is located at the bottom end of the hanging rod 110. The lamp disc 600 is a slot-shaped structure with an opening facing away from the hanging cup 100. The lamp disc 600 is provided with a third lamp strip 610. The first lamp strip 410, the second lamp strip 501 and the third lamp strip 610 are electrically connected to the induction receiving assembly 300. The second lamp strip 501 is arranged on the blade 530 and can rotate with the rotation of the blade 530, thereby further optimizing the lighting effect. The third lamp strip 610 is arranged in the lamp disc 600. The three lamp strips can adjust the on-off and brightness of each lamp strip by transmitting different control signals according to the user's use requirements, so as to meet the different requirements of users for lighting effect and aesthetics, thereby optimizing the use experience.

[0037] Reference Figure 1 and Figure 4The induction transmitting assembly 200 comprises an upper cover 210 and a lower cover 220, the upper cover 210 covers the lower cover 220, the top surface of the lower cover 220 is provided with a second coil 230 and a second PCB circuit board 240, the second PCB circuit board 240 is located above the second coil 230, and a magnetic isolation paper 700 is arranged between the second PCB circuit board 240 and the second coil 230. It should be noted that the two magnetic isolation papers 700 and the magnetic isolation sleeve 431 are mainly used to isolate the magnetic force generated by the magnetic core in the motor body 400, thereby preventing the rotation of the first coil 330 from generating additional current to affect the operation of the induction receiving assembly 300.

[0038] With reference to Figure 1 , Figure 2 and Figure 4 , the peripheral wall of the cover body 310 is concave to form a plurality of first buckles 311, and the peripheral edge of the first PCB circuit board 320 is correspondingly provided with a plurality of first clamping tables 321, the first buckles 311 are clamped on the first clamping tables 321 to fix the first PCB circuit board 320 and the cover body 310. The cooperation of the first buckles 311 and the first clamping tables 321 can realize the quick positioning and installation of the first PCB circuit board 320, the first coil 330 and the magnetic isolation paper 700, and then the cover body 310 is fixed on the top surface of the motor body through fasteners, which is convenient to disassemble and assemble. Further, the peripheral wall of the lower cover 220 is uniformly provided with a plurality of second clamping tables 221, and the peripheral edge of the upper cover 210 is correspondingly provided with a plurality of second buckles 211, the second buckles 211 are located at the opening edge of the lower cover 220, and the second buckles 211 are clamped on the second clamping tables 221 to connect the upper cover 210 and the lower cover 220. The cooperation of the second buckles 211 and the second clamping tables 221 can further facilitate the quick disassembly and assembly of the induction transmitting assembly 200, and optimize the manufacturing.

[0039] With reference to Figure 5 , Figure 6 , Figure 7 , Figure 8 and Figure 9It can be understood that the blade 530 is provided with a mounting seat 540, the mounting seat 540 is provided with a slot 541, the slot 541 is a strip-shaped slot, and the slot 541 is embedded with a lamp strip. The leaf holder 510 is used for connecting the ceiling fan lamp, the leaf holder 510 is connected to one end of the blade 530, the leaf holder 510 is connected with an elastic conductive sheet 520 on the side facing the blade 530, the elastic conductive sheet 520 includes a mounting portion 521 and a sensing portion 522, the mounting portion 521 is provided with a mounting hole 524, the leaf holder 510 is provided with a mounting groove 512, the mounting hole 524 is provided with a fastener, the fastener is inserted into the mounting groove 512 for fixing the elastic conductive sheet 520, the sensing portion 522 is connected to one side of the mounting portion 521, the sensing portion 522 is arc-shaped, and the convex portion faces the blade 530, the elastic conductive sheet 520 is electrically connected to the power supply through a wire, and the surface of the blade 530 on the side facing the leaf holder 510 is provided with an electrical connection sheet 531, the electrical connection sheet 531 is electrically connected to the lamp strip, and when the blade 530 is installed, the elastic conductive sheet 520 abuts against the electrical connection sheet 531. It can be understood that the main shaft of the ceiling fan lamp is provided with a corresponding mounting position for the installation of the leaf holder 510, the leaf holder 510 and the blade 530 are provided with corresponding fixing holes and are fixedly connected through fasteners, and then are installed on the main shaft and rotate with the main shaft of the ceiling fan lamp to drive the airflow to flow to generate wind power to cool down. The lamp strip is arranged on the blade 530 and emits light after being connected to the power supply, thereby meeting the use demand of the user for the ceiling fan lamp and optimizing the use. Further, the abutting surface part of the leaf holder 510 and the blade 530 is provided with the elastic conductive sheet 520 on the leaf holder 510, the elastic conductive sheet 520 is connected to the power supply through a wire, and the blade 530 is provided with the electrical connection sheet 531, when the leaf holder 510 and the blade 530 are fixed, the sensing portion 522 of the elastic conductive sheet 520 also abuts against the surface of the electrical connection sheet 531, thereby completing the electrical connection of the lamp strip. It should be noted that the sensing portion 522 is arc-shaped and the convex portion faces the blade 530, when the leaf holder 510 and the blade 530 are fixed, the closer the abutment, the more the sensing portion 522 will elastically deform, and the elastic conductive sheet 520 will generate elastic deformation resistance, which is converted into pressure on the electrical connection sheet 531, thereby ensuring the stability of the contact between the elastic conductive sheet 520 and the electrical connection sheet 531, improving the stability of the electrical connection between the lamp strip on the blade 530 and the power supply, thereby ensuring the stability of the lighting effect and improving the user experience.

[0040] Referring to Figure 5 and he Figure 6, preferably, the bending angle of the induction portion 522 is 180°, and the other side of the induction portion 522 away from the mounting portion 521 is connected to a limiting portion 523, the top surface of the limiting portion 523 is flush with the surface of the leaf frame 510, and the semi-circular elastic conductive sheet 520 can maximize the elastic force generated by the elastic deformation of the induction portion 522, thereby improving the power connection stability. The limiting portion 523 can be a flat plate that is flush with the surface of the leaf frame 510, thereby providing a certain buffering effect to prevent the end of the induction portion 522 from being at an angle with the surface of the leaf frame 510 and irreversibly deformed under stress, affecting subsequent power connection.

[0041] With reference to Figure 7 , the leaf frame 510 is provided with a containing groove 511, which is a strip-shaped groove. The elastic conductive sheet 520 is located in the containing groove 511. When the mounting portion 521 is fixed to the groove bottom of the containing groove 511, the induction portion 522 partially protrudes from the containing groove 511 to abut against the power connection sheet 531. The containing groove 511 is used to contain part of the elastic conductive sheet 520. The installation between the leaf frame 510 and the blade 530 needs to be flush. If the elastic conductive sheet 520 is directly arranged on the surface of the leaf frame 510, it will affect the flush surface of the leaf frame 510 and the blade 530, thereby causing unstable installation of the blade 530. By arranging the elastic conductive sheet 520 in the containing groove 511 and only leaving part of the induction portion 522 protruding from the surface of the leaf frame 510, the abutment between the elastic conductive sheet 520 and the power connection sheet 531 can be ensured under the premise of ensuring the stable installation of the leaf frame 510 and the blade 530, thereby ensuring the stability of the power connection of the lamp strip.

[0042] Alternatively, in other embodiments, the containing groove 511 is not necessarily arranged on the leaf frame 510, but can also be arranged on the blade 530, and the power connection sheet 531 is located in the containing groove 511 of the blade 530. Alternatively, both the blade 530 and the leaf frame 510 are provided with containing grooves 511, which also ensure the stable connection of the blade 530 and the leaf frame 510.

[0043] With reference to Figure 5 , Figure 6 , Figure 7 , Figure 8 and Figure 9 It should be noted that the elastic conductive sheet 520 is provided with two, corresponding to the positive and negative poles, to ensure the normal use of the lamp strip power connection. The power connection sheet 531 is also provided with two, corresponding to the positive and negative poles. Further, the containing groove 511 is provided with two, which are arranged in parallel and adjacent to each other, and an insulating partition plate 513 is arranged between the two containing grooves 511 to prevent short circuit caused by accidental contact between the two elastic conductive sheets 520 and the two power connection sheets 531.

[0044] With reference to Figure 8 and Figure 9The mounting base 540 is connected with a plurality of limiting sheets, the plurality of limiting sheets are arranged on both sides of the slot 541 along the length direction of the slot 541, and two opposite limiting sheets are staggered with each other. Further, the limiting sheet comprises a side plate 552 and a top plate 551, the side plate 552 is connected to the mounting base 540, and the top plate 551 is connected to the side plate 552 and located above the slot 541. The limiting sheet can further prevent the high-speed rotating blade 530 from driving the lamp strip to fall out of the slot 541, and improve the safety in use.
